El Golfo was formed during the 1730 - 1736 volcanic
eruptions. It takes about 15 minutes to drive from Puerto
Chico 'A', passing the Salinas de Janubi saltpans on the
way, to reach El Golfo.
There is a rough pathway to reach this viewing point and
therefore it is advisable to take good footwear for your
visit. Sandals are not recommended.
The natural black beach sparkles with semi precious stone
deposits locally known as Olivinas. There is a gift shop
near to the car-park where you can buy samples.
The vivid green colour is formed from the algae which
thrives in the mineralised water.
